They dissect extreme climate futures and the rollback of EPA greenhouse-gas rules, imagining cascading ecosystem collapse and flooding. They cover a sudden DHS funding failure that sparks a partial government shutdown and airport security worries. International headlines include Bangladesh’s contested election outcome and North Korea’s rumored succession plans. They also probe media, polling changes, AI autonomy scares, and energy grid strains from data centers.

INSIGHT

EPA Deregulation Signals Major Climate Shift

  • The Trump administration rolled back EPA legal foundations controlling greenhouse gases, signaling broad deregulatory intent.
  • Ted Rall says the move is symbolic and deeply alarming for future climate policy and public health.
